-) Describe how enzymes in root cells synthesise starch.

Respuesta :

Аноним Аноним
  • 25-10-2019

Answer: Amylopectin is synthesized from ADP-glucose while mammals and fungi synthesize glycogen from UDP-glucose; for most cases, bacteria synthesize glycogen from ADP-glucose (analogous to starch). In addition to starch synthesis in plants, starch can be synthesized from non-food starch mediated by an enzyme cocktail.
